<p><img style="float: right; margin-left: 5px; margin-right: 5px;" title="White distilled vinegar" src="http://bringtheblog.com/i/vinegar.jpg" alt="White distilled vinegar" width="220" height="220" />Supermarket aisles in the Philadelphia area are filled with specialty cleansers &#8212; some for the kitchen, some for the bathroom, some for the carpets. Loaded with chemicals, these cleansers can be tough on the environment and costly, too.</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re in search of an alternative, consider white distilled vinegar.  It&#8217;s inexpensive, safe to store, and highly effective as a household cleanser.</p>
<p>White vinegar&#8217;s strength comes from its acidity, <a title="Distilled vinegar on Wikipedia"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Vinegar#Distilled_vinegar" target="_blank">roughly 8%</a>. It&#8217;s acidity kills most mold, germs, and bacteria, and can remove minerals deposits from coffee makers and glass surfaces.</p>
<p>Some uses for white distilled vinegar include:</p>
<ul>
<li>Cleaning the garbage disposal : 1/2 cup hot white distilled vinegar + 1/2 cup baking soda. Pour down drain and let sit for 5 minutes. Run hot water to flush it.</li>
<li>Removing lunch box odors : Soak bread slice in white distilled vinegar. Place it in lunch box overnight.</li>
<li>Remove dark spots on aluminum pots : Mix 1 cup white distilled vinegar + 1 cup hot water.  Boil in pot.</li>
<li>Brighten carpets : Mix solution of 1 cup white distilled vinegar + 1 gallon water. Test on inconspicuous area first.</li>
<li>Remove water rings from wood : Mix solution of 1/4 cup white distilled vinegar + 1/4 cup vegetable oil. Rub with the grain.</li>
</ul>
<p>White distilled vinegar is extremely versatile, but it can strip finish from counter-tops and floors if left to soak. Be sure to exercise care, therefore, when using vinegar at home.</p>

<p>Over time, the grout in a shower can become dirty and discolored, and start to separate from its grout lines. This is a potentially dangerous condition for a home because broken grout lines allow water to seep into the walls, which can then lead to the growth of mold spores.</p>
<p>Fortunately, keeping your grout in tip-top shape is simple.</p>
